Why Live in Alhambra Tract

Alhambra Tract, a neighborhood developed in the 1910s and 1920s, is full of ranch-style homes with Craftsman and Spanish aesthetics and moderate lot sizes. Things to do include planting at the Winston Smoyer Memorial Community Garden, playing sports at Almansor Park or golfing at the 18-hole Alhambra Golf Course, which is open to the public. Residents can enjoy various things to do, such as shopping at nearby centers and dining at local favorites like Bun’n Burger. Main Street, located on the north side, hosts a variety of shops and restaurants. Downtown Alhambra, known for its Asian cuisine and a local movie theater, is just a few blocks away. The Alhambra Farmers Market and the Lunar New Year Festival are popular local events. Alhambra Tract falls under the highly rated Alhambra Unified School District, with San Gabriel High School offering dual enrollment classes through East Los Angeles College. LA Department of Transportation bus routes along Mission Road and Main Street connect the Alhambra Tract to nearby cities. The neighborhood is also conveniently located two miles from Interstate 10, 10 miles from downtown Los Angeles, and less than five miles from Pasadena.

Is Alhambra Tract a good place to live?
Alhambra Tract is a good place to live. Alhambra Tract is considered fairly walkable and somewhat bikeable with some transit options. Alhambra Tract is a neighborhood with a crime score of 4, on par with the average neighborhood in the U.S. Alhambra Tract has 1 park for recreational activities. It has a median age of 42. The average household income is $101,384 which is below the national average. College graduates make up 36.3% of residents. A majority of residents in Alhambra Tract are renters, with 57% of residents renting and 43% of residents owning their home. How much do you need to make to afford a house in Alhambra Tract?
The median home price in Alhambra Tract is $1,191,500. If you put a 20% down payment of $238,300 and had a 30-year fixed mortgage with an interest rate of 6.43%, your estimated principal and interest payment would be $5,980 a month plus property taxes, HOA fees, home insurance, PMI, and utilities. Using the 28% rule, you would need to make at least $256K a year to afford the median home price in Alhambra Tract. Learn how much home you can afford with our Home Affordability Calculator. The average household income in Alhambra Tract is $101K.
